On Sun, Mar 21, 2004 at 10:28:12PM +0100, Romain Lievin wrote:
> Hi Greg,
>
> A patch about the tipar.c char driver has been sent on lkml by Sebastien Bourdeau. It fixes a divide-by-zero error when we try to read/write data after setting the timeout to 0.
>
> I got it to make a patch to apply against kernel 2.4 and 2.6.
> Please apply.
Thanks, I've applied the 2.6 version and will send it on.
greg k-h
